The food in the picture looks absolutely delicious! But have you ever wondered why we should strive to eat a rainbow of fruits and vegetables? Consuming a variety of colours not only excites our taste buds but also provides a bounty of essential nutrients like flavonoids, lycopene, and lutein. Each hue brings unique benefits, making our meals not only more nutritious but also vibrantly appealing.

Benefits of Eating a Rainbow

  • Red
    Red fruits and vegetables like tomatoes, strawberries, and red peppers are packed with lycopene, ellagic acid, and quercetin. These nutrients reduce the risk of prostate cancer, lower blood pressure, decrease tumour growth and LDL cholesterol levels, scavenge harmful free radicals, and support joint tissue, thus helping to prevent arthritis.

  • Orange and Yellow
    Foods such as carrots, citrus fruits, and sweet potatoes contain beta-carotene, zeaxanthin, flavonoids, and vitamin C. These nutrients are essential for reducing age-related macular degeneration, lowering LDL cholesterol, promoting collagen formation for healthy joints, and encouraging an alkaline balance in the body, all while supporting strong bones.

  • Green
    Green vegetables like spinach, kale, and broccoli boast nutrients such as chlorophyll, fiber, and lutein. Consuming these can greatly reduce cancer risks, improve digestion, lower blood pressure and LDL cholesterol, support retinal health and vision, fight harmful free radicals, and boost immune system activity.

  • Blue and Purple
    Don't forget about blue and purple foods like blueberries, eggplants, and purple cabbage! They are rich in lutein, resveratrol, and flavonoids, supporting retinal health, enhancing mineral absorption, reducing tumour growth, and acting as powerful antioxidants in the body. They also lower LDL cholesterol, boost immune system activity, support healthy digestion, and improve calcium and other mineral absorption.
